Welcome to the Norseville Web site
Norseville is a small community that was established in 1925 by Norwegian immigrants from Brooklyn. Many
of the ancestors of these original settlers still remain in Norseville today. Norseville is a community that cherishes
tradition and has continued to keep the traditions alive. The annual Lapskaus dinner is an example of this. The
neighborhood is one of the few close knit communities left in America. You can not visit Norseville without feeling
the warmth of the people. This is a neighborhood where everyone knows everyone and helps each other
